Introduction

Infant daycare became a typical choice for many parents in the present society. Aided by the increasing few dual-income households and single-parent people, the necessity for dependable and high-quality childcare for infants is much more common than ever before. In this essay, we are going to explore the advantages and challenges of baby daycare, including its impact on kid development, socialization, and parental well-being.

Benefits of Toddler Daycare

Among the main great things about infant daycare may be the window of opportunity for kiddies to socialize with their peers young. Research has shown that youthful infants whom attend daycare have better personal skills and generally are more likely to form safe attachments with grownups alongside kiddies. This early contact with social communications often helps infants develop essential social and psychological abilities that benefit them throughout their resides.

Besides socialization, infant daycare may provide a secure and stimulating environment for the kids to master and develop. Many daycare services provide age-appropriate tasks and academic possibilities which will help babies develop cognitive, engine, and language skills. By doing these tasks on a daily basis, infants can attain essential developmental milestones quicker and successfully than if they had been aware of a parent or caregiver.

Furthermore, infant daycare can also be good for parents. For a lot of performing moms and dads, daycare provides a dependable and convenient selection for childcare that allows all of them to focus on their jobs while comprehending that their child is in great fingers. This peace of mind can lessen parental stress and anxiety, permitting moms and dads to be more productive and involved with their work.

Challenges of Toddler Daycare

Inspite of the benefits of baby daycare, there are additionally difficulties that parents and providers must think about. One of several main difficulties may be the prospect of split anxiety in infants who aren't always being far from their major caregiver. This will probably result in distress and psychological upheaval for both the kid as well as the parent, making the change to daycare problematic for everyone else included.

Another challenge of infant daycare is the possibility of exposure to infection. Younger infants have actually developing protected methods which are not yet totally equipped to address the germs and viruses being common in daycare options. This will probably cause frequent conditions and missed times of work with moms and dads, plus increased stress and bother about the youngster's health.

Furthermore, the cost of baby daycare could be prohibitive for many people. The large cost of high quality childcare are a substantial economic burden, specifically for low-income families or people that have several kiddies. This might induce difficult choices about whether to enroll a young child in daycare or for one parent to keep house and forgo potential income.
